Understanding Printing Costs
Before diving into specific models, it’s essential to understand the various costs associated with printing. The initial purchase price of a printer is just one part of the equation. Ongoing expenses such as ink or toner replacement, paper costs, and maintenance should also be factored in. A budget printer calculator can help you estimate these costs over time, giving you a clearer picture of your total investment.
For instance, some printers may have a low initial cost but require expensive ink cartridges that can significantly increase the total cost of ownership. Conversely, a slightly more expensive printer might use more affordable, high-yield cartridges that last longer. By evaluating these aspects, you can make a more informed decision that aligns with your budget.
Additionally, consider the type of printing you will do most often. If you primarily print documents, a monochrome laser printer might be the most cost-effective choice. However, if you need to print photos or color documents, an inkjet printer might be more suitable despite potentially higher ink costs. A budget printer calculator can help you weigh these options effectively.

The HP 12C Financial Calculator has established itself as an industry standard since its inception in 1981. Trusted by professionals across various sectors, particularly in real estate, banking, and finance, this calculator has proven its reliability over four decades. Its design is tailored specifically for financial calculations, making it an indispensable tool for anyone in need of quick and accurate computations. The HP 12C is not just a calculator; it represents a legacy of innovation in financial technology.
One of the standout features of the HP 12C is its Reverse Polish Notation (RPN) system, which allows users to input calculations in a way that many find more intuitive and efficient. This method eliminates the need for parentheses, enabling faster calculations and reducing the likelihood of input errors. For professionals who require precision under pressure, the HP 12C’s RPN functionality can be a game-changer, especially in high-stakes environments.
Additionally, the HP 12C offers a wide range of financial functions, including time value of money calculations, cash flow analysis, and loan amortization. These features make it suitable for complex financial tasks, allowing users to perform detailed analyses without the need for additional software or tools. The calculator’s ability to handle various financial scenarios makes it a versatile option for both beginners and seasoned professionals.
